About this talk

The coronavirus is disrupting our way of life in Hong Kong. Despite of this, the cogs in your business are still turning and both business and life need to keep moving forward. Here at Forcepoint, we recognize the fear and concerns of your employees who are trying to balance between delivering quality of work while maintaining health through minimizing human interaction. To enable your employees to work from home without compromising the security of your company's assets, Forcepoint would like to share a few common cybersecurity challenges and tips in this webcast: •Securing your employee from malicious web content •Securing your sensitive data from leaving your organization •Securing your Cloud application and the sensitive data on the cloud •Securing your application from remote access The webcast will be presented in Cantonese.
